The Impact of Acesulfame K and Aspartame on Health and Nutrition


In recent years, the consumption of artificial sweeteners has soared, with Acesulfame K (also known as Acesulfame Potassium) and Aspartame being two of the most commonly used sweetening agents in the food industry. Their popularity can be attributed to the rising trend of health consciousness among consumers seeking to reduce sugar intake and manage weight. However, the application of these sweeteners has sparked extensive debate regarding their safety, health effects, and overall impact on nutrition.


Acesulfame K is a calorie-free sweetener that is 200 times sweeter than sucrose, making it an attractive option for food manufacturers looking to create low-calorie or no-sugar products. Often used in combination with other sweeteners, Acesulfame K helps to enhance sweetness and improve the flavor profile of a wide variety of food and beverage products, including soft drinks, baked goods, and dairy items. The U.S. Food and Drug Administration (FDA) approved Acesulfame K for use in 1988, and since then, it has become a staple in many artificial sweetening formulations.

Despite their approval and extensive research supporting their safety, concerns regarding the long-term health effects of Acesulfame K and Aspartame persist. Some studies have suggested potential links between artificial sweeteners and adverse health outcomes, such as obesity, metabolic syndrome, and even certain cancers. Critics argue that while these sweeteners contain no calories, they might disrupt the body's natural ability to regulate calorie intake, leading to increased cravings for sweets and ultimately, weight gain. Furthermore, the impact of these sweeteners on gut microbiota, which can play a significant role in overall health and metabolic processes, is still being investigated.

Emerging research suggests that Acesulfame K and Aspartame may have differing effects on the body. For instance, some animal studies indicate that Acesulfame K could potentially alter glucose metabolism and promote insulin resistance, while Aspartame has been more closely scrutinized for associations with neurological effects and mood disorders. As the body of evidence continues to evolve, researchers advocate for further studies to ensure a comprehensive understanding of the long-term impact of these sweeteners.


In addition to safety concerns, there is the issue of consumer perception. Many people prefer natural sweeteners such as honey, maple syrup, or agave nectar over artificial ones, perceiving them as healthier options. This perception has led to the rapid growth of market segments focused on natural or organic products, often at the expense of artificially sweetened alternatives. Manufacturers are now responding to these changing consumer preferences, experimenting with naturally derived sweeteners like stevia and monk fruit extract.
